Those black streaks running down your roof aren't dirt — they're actually a type of algae called Gloeocapsa magma. It feeds on the limestone filler in modern asphalt shingles, and it spreads fast across Ohio roofs. Left alone, it holds moisture against the shingles, which leads to moss, lichen, and premature roof failure. A new roof in Marion costs $8,000–$15,000+ — roof cleaning runs a fraction of that.

The wrong way to clean a roof is with high pressure. Pressure washing blasts the granules right off asphalt shingles, voiding your warranty and shortening the roof's life. The right way is soft washing: a low-pressure application of specialized roof cleaning solution that kills the algae, moss, and lichen at the root, then rinses gently. The black streaks disappear and stay gone for years.

Our Process

How Our Roof Cleaning Service Works

01

Free Roof Inspection

We inspect your roof from the ground and eaves (and from a ladder if needed) to assess the type and extent of contamination. We look for moss, lichen, algae streaks, and any shingle damage. We give you a written quote and an honest assessment of what's cleanable.

02

Protect Property

We pre-wet all landscaping, cover sensitive plants, and divert downspouts to collect runoff. Our cleaning solution is diluted to be safe when properly managed, but we take every precaution with your landscaping — especially in Marion's older neighborhoods with mature plantings.

03

Apply Roof Cleaner

Using dedicated low-pressure equipment (think the pressure of a garden hose, not a pressure washer), we apply a sodium-hypochlorite-based roof cleaning solution from the bottom up. This kills algae, moss, and lichen at the root — they don't stand a chance.

04

Dwell Time

We let the solution dwell — usually 15–20 minutes — so it can fully kill the organic growth. Moss and lichen may take a few weeks to fully slough off after the treatment as they dry up and release from the shingles.

05

Gentle Rinse

We rinse the roof with low-pressure water from the top down. The dead algae and discoloration rinse away, leaving the shingles looking clean and restored without any granule loss.

06

Landscaping Recovery

We do a final rinse of all landscaping, gutters, and siding to remove any overspray. We're not done until your plants are safe and your property is clean.

Roof Cleaning FAQ

Common Roof Cleaning Questions

Is roof cleaning safe for my shingles?

Yes — soft washing is the safe method. We use low pressure (garden-hose level) and a specialized cleaning solution that kills algae, moss, and lichen at the root. High-pressure washing is what damages shingles — we never do that.

Will it void my roof warranty?

No. Soft washing is the method recommended by ARMA (Asphalt Roofing Manufacturers Association). High-pressure washing voids warranties because it strips granules — soft washing does not.

How long do the results last?

Typically 2-4 years, depending on your roof's exposure to sun, shade, and trees. The algae is killed at the root, so it takes a long time to return. We can set up a recurring treatment every 3-4 years to keep your roof looking new permanently.

Will the cleaning solution hurt my landscaping?

We take extensive precautions: pre-wetting all plants, diverting downspout runoff, and doing a thorough final rinse. Our solution is diluted to be safe when properly managed. We've never lost a plant on a roof cleaning job.
